Network Expansion in Will Help Provide a Better Network Experience to Customers
AT&T has expanded its 5G network in Lee County, providing residents, businesses, and visitors with a significant boost in wireless connectivity. AT&T added a new cell site to enhance the area’s coverage and capacity.
The new site in Lehigh Acres boosts coverage along Buckingham Road and Sunshine Boulevard, enhancing the network experience for nearby residential communities and the Buckingham Airpark area. Additionally, this cell site improves coverage for FirstNet customers.

These enhancements also bring Band 14 spectrum to the area. Band 14 is nationwide, high-quality spectrum set aside by the government specifically for FirstNet® – the only nationwide communications network created with and for public safety. We look at Band 14 as public safety’s VIP lane. In an emergency, this band – or lane – can be cleared and locked exclusively for FirstNet subscribers. When not in use by FirstNet subscribers, AT&T customers can enjoy Band 14’s added coverage and capacity.
